Programme Aims

The key purpose of this programme is to enable individuals, who work with (or whose work brings them into contact with) substance users and abusers, to:-

  • contribute to the provision of effective high quality intervention strategies, be it at the individual or strategic level.
  • contribute to the offer of quality treatment intervention and or public health interventions for those people who use or abuse substances.
  • contribute to the implementation of intervention strategies as laid out in the Government’s drug and alcohol misuse strategy for the UK.
  • develop the ability to examine the relationship and impact of the social and cultural, political and economic factors that influence substance use and problem use of drugs and alcohol; both at the policy level and the individual level of intervention.
